inline void find_divisor(uint32_t& mul, uint32_t& shr, int x) {
  assert(x != 0);
  if (x == 1) {
    // If dividing by 1, reduced math doesn't work because mul_coeff would need to be 2^32,
    // which doesn't fit into unsigned int.  the div() routine handles this special case
    // separately.
    mul = 0;
    shr = 0;
  } else {
    // To express the division N/D in terms of a multiplication, what we first
    // imagine is simply N*(1/D).  However, 1/D will always evaluate to 0 (for D>1),
    // so we need another way.  There's nothing that says we have to use exactly
    // the fraction 1/D; instead it could be any X/Y that reduces to 1/D (i.e.,
    // Y=X*D), or at least to "close enough" to it.  If we pick Y that is a power
    // of two, then the N*(X/Y) can be N*X followed by a right-shift by some amount.
    // The power of two we should pick should be at least 2^32, because in the
    // div() routine we'll use umulhi(), which returns only the upper 32 bits --
    // this being equivalent to a right-shift by 32.  But we might want a higher
    // power of two for better accuracy depending on the magnitude of the denominator.
    // Once we've picked Y, then X [our mul_coeff value] is simply Y/D, rounding up,
    // and we save shift_coeff as whatever further shift we have to do beyond
    // what the umulhi() implies.
    uint32_t p = 31 + find_log_2(x, true);
    uint32_t m = (uint32_t)(((1ull << p) + (uint32_t)x - 1) / (uint32_t)x);

    mul = m;
    shr = p - 32;
  }
}
